* [PATCH nft 2/3] scanner: correctly compute include depth
2020-02-05 12:29 [PATCH nft 0/3] scanner: improving include handling Laurent Fasnacht
2020-02-05 12:29 ` [PATCH nft 1/3] scanner: move the file descriptor to be in the input_descriptor structure Laurent Fasnacht
@ 2020-02-05 12:30 ` Laurent Fasnacht
2020-02-07 17:00 ` Pablo Neira Ayuso
2020-02-05 12:30 ` [PATCH nft 3/3] scanner: remove indescs and indescs_idx attributes from the parser, and directly use indesc_list Laurent Fasnacht
2020-02-07 17:04 ` [PATCH nft 0/3] scanner: improving include handling Pablo Neira Ayuso
3 siblings, 1 reply; 8+ messages in thread
From: Laurent Fasnacht @ 2020-02-05 12:30 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: netfilter-devel; +Cc: Laurent Fasnacht
Inclusion depth was computed incorrectly for glob includes.
Signed-off-by: Laurent Fasnacht <fasnacht@protonmail.ch>
---
include/nftables.h | 2 ++
src/scanner.l | 20 ++++++++++++++------
2 files changed, 16 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

* [PATCH nft 3/3] scanner: remove indescs and indescs_idx attributes from the parser, and directly use indesc_list
2020-02-05 12:29 [PATCH nft 0/3] scanner: improving include handling Laurent Fasnacht
2020-02-05 12:29 ` [PATCH nft 1/3] scanner: move the file descriptor to be in the input_descriptor structure Laurent Fasnacht
2020-02-05 12:30 ` [PATCH nft 2/3] scanner: correctly compute include depth Laurent Fasnacht
@ 2020-02-05 12:30 ` Laurent Fasnacht
2020-02-07 17:03 ` Pablo Neira Ayuso
2020-02-07 17:04 ` [PATCH nft 0/3] scanner: improving include handling Pablo Neira Ayuso
3 siblings, 1 reply; 8+ messages in thread
From: Laurent Fasnacht @ 2020-02-05 12:30 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: netfilter-devel; +Cc: Laurent Fasnacht
parser_state.indescs (static array) and parser_state.indesc_list are in fact duplicating information.
This commit removes the static array and uses the list for everything.
Signed-off-by: Laurent Fasnacht <fasnacht@protonmail.ch>
---
include/parser.h | 2 --
src/scanner.l | 58 ++++++++++++++++++++----------------------------
2 files changed, 24 insertions(+), 36 deletions(-)

* Re: [PATCH nft 3/3] scanner: remove indescs and indescs_idx attributes from the parser, and directly use indesc_list
2020-02-05 12:30 ` [PATCH nft 3/3] scanner: remove indescs and indescs_idx attributes from the parser, and directly use indesc_list Laurent Fasnacht
@ 2020-02-07 17:03 ` Pablo Neira Ayuso
0 siblings, 0 replies; 8+ messages in thread
From: Pablo Neira Ayuso @ 2020-02-07 17:03 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: Laurent Fasnacht; +Cc: netfilter-devel
On Wed, Feb 05, 2020 at 12:30:24PM +0000, Laurent Fasnacht wrote:
[...]
> @@ -915,15 +919,14 @@ void scanner_push_buffer(void *scanner, const struct input_descriptor *indesc,
> {
> struct parser_state *state = yyget_extra(scanner);
> YY_BUFFER_STATE b;
> + struct input_descriptor *new_indesc;
>
> - state->indesc = xzalloc(sizeof(struct input_descriptor));
> - state->indescs[state->indesc_idx] = state->indesc;
> - state->indesc_idx++;
> + new_indesc = xzalloc(sizeof(struct input_descriptor));
I'd appreciate if you could split initially cleanups in separated
patches. Like adding this new variable.
> - memcpy(state->indesc, indesc, sizeof(*state->indesc));
> - state->indesc->data = buffer;
> - state->indesc->name = NULL;
> - list_add_tail(&state->indesc->list, &state->indesc_list);
> + memcpy(new_indesc, indesc, sizeof(*new_indesc));
> + new_indesc->data = buffer;
> + new_indesc->name = NULL;
> + scanner_push_indesc(state, new_indesc);
>
> b = yy_scan_string(buffer, scanner);
> assert(b != NULL);
> @@ -940,35 +943,22 @@ void *scanner_init(struct parser_state *state)
> return scanner;
> }
>
> -static void input_descriptor_destroy(const struct input_descriptor *indesc)
> -{
> - if (indesc->name)
> - xfree(indesc->name);
> - xfree(indesc);
> -}
Or removing this function, actually there is no need to check if
indesc->name != NULL, so just:
xfree(indesc->name);
xfree(indesc);
is probably fine while you are here.
That will make it easier for us to track changes.
Thanks!
